Statute of limitations
If you or someone close to you has been diagnosed with mesothelioma it is imperative to act swiftly. You may be entitled to compensation from the asbestos companies that are responsible. But, it is important to note that the statute of limitations may restrict the time that you are allowed to file an claim. This is why you should consult a mesothelioma lawyer as soon as you can. A qualified lawyer can review your working history and help you track down the places where you were exposed to asbestos.
A mesothelioma attorney can also explain the various types of claims that can be filed. Mesothelioma lawsuits can be filed as either personal injury or wrongful deaths. Wrongful death lawsuits are typically filed by family members after someone close to them dies from an asbestos-related disease. Personal injury lawsuits are usually filed by the afflicted individual themselves.
The mesothelioma time limit differs according to the state and type of claim. Personal injury claims, for example are subject to a limitation period that begins on the date of diagnosis. Mesothelioma and other asbestos-related diseases, have a lengthy latency time. This means that symptoms may not manifest for years. Because of this, the statutes of limitations for mesothelioma tend to be longer than those for personal injury claims.
The location of the case also impacts the statute. Mesothelioma patients should file a lawsuit in the state in which they reside or where asbestos exposure occurred. This will help speed up the process and ensure that you don't miss the deadline for filing.
